About

Elena González-Muñoz is a scholar working on Molecular Biology, Surgery and Oncology. According to data from OpenAlex, Elena González-Muñoz has authored 25 papers receiving a total of 676 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 4 papers in Surgery and 4 papers in Oncology. Recurrent topics in Elena González-Muñoz's work include Pluripotent Stem Cells Research (6 papers), CRISPR and Genetic Engineering (4 papers) and Drug Transport and Resistance Mechanisms (3 papers). Elena González-Muñoz is often cited by papers focused on Pluripotent Stem Cells Research (6 papers), CRISPR and Genetic Engineering (4 papers) and Drug Transport and Resistance Mechanisms (3 papers). Elena González-Muñoz collaborates with scholars based in Spain, United States and Germany. Elena González-Muñoz's co-authors include José B. Cibelli, António Zorzano, Hasan H. Otu, Marta Camps, Manuel Palacı́n, Carmen López‐Iglesias, Marı́a Calvo, Gabriele Bergers, Scott R. VandenBerg and William A. Weiss and has published in prestigious journals such as Science, Journal of Biological Chemistry and PLoS ONE.
